Fintech in Bolivia: 2024 Insights and Expectations for 2025

In June 2024, the Central Bank of Bolivia (BCB) repealed the resolution that prohibited the use of crypto assets in the national payment system. Before this change, regulated financial institutions were unable to conduct transactions involving crypto assets; such transactions had to be considered suspicious and reported to the Financial Investigations Unit (UIF).

Compliance Alert

On 16 January 2025, the Ministry of Justice and Institutional Transparency (“MoJ”), approved the “Regulation of the Integrity List for the Implementation of Compliance” (“Regulation”), Ministerial Resolution No. 008/2025 (“RM 08”).

Mining Report Edition Nº6

Given the pre-colonial existence of indigenous communities, nations and rural indigenous peoples, the Bolivian State recognizes among its fundamental bases their participation in the different areas of economic development, such as mining. That is to say that, from the beginning, the mining activity carried out in Bolivia has been conditioned not only by purely legal and technical aspects, but also  includes an extremely strong and determining social component when  it is carried out.
